Transaction 8c75ece64561e45bf9905c31ceccde17bae4836ffc0df50165f1635fb5c66659
1 Input
1 Output
-
8c75ece64561e45bf9905c31ceccde17bae4836ffc0df50165f1635fb5c66659:0
- value
- 13259
- script pubkey
- OP_0 OP_PUSHBYTES_20 dce1a362015967683a8504239f29f3f10e6f7b42
- address
- bc1qmns6xcspt9nksw59qs3e720n7y8x776zzkkyj3